KY
Kentucky 2026 Regular Session
Kentucky Senate Bill SB351
Introduced
3/2/26
Refer
3/2/26
Failed
3/26/26
Amend KRS 161.030 to prohibit the Education Professional Standards Board from issuing or renewing certificates to individuals who have been treated for or diagnosed with a disorder that is excluded from the Americans with Disabilities Act of 1990; require certification and renewal applications to include a sworn statement that the applicant has never been treated for or diagnosed with any listed disorder; direct certain state medical licensing boards to promulgate administrative regulations to require licensees to diagnose the listed disorders based on the disorder definitions established in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ders (Third Edition, Revised); amend KRS 161.120 to include treatment for or a diagnosis with one of the listed disorders as grounds for revocation, suspension, or refusal to issue or renew certification by the Education Professional Standards Board; require the Education Professional Standards Board to investigate and respond to all complaints against a certificate holder alleging that the certificate holder exhibits easily identifiable behavioral signs or symptoms characteristic to a listed disorder; authorize the Education Professional Standards Board to compel a medical examination to evaluate whether a certificate holder meets the diagnostic criteria for a listed disorder, and require that the results be provided to the board as a condition of continued certification.

KY
Kentucky 2026 Regular Session
Kentucky Senate Bill SB319
Introduced
3/2/26
Refer
3/2/26
Create a new section of Subchapter 10 of KRS Chapter 224 to define "data center"; provide that the requirements of the section only apply to data centers constructed on agricultural land; require a data center owner to file a decommissioning plan with the Energy and Environment Cabinet prior to operating the data center; provide for the minimum requirements of the decommissioning plan, including requiring a surety bond or similar security to guarantee the decommissioning of the data center; amend KRS 154.20-229 to require that a qualified data center project that has been preliminarily approved for a certificate of exemption under KRS 139.499 include in its memorandum of agreement with the Kentucky Economic Development Finance Authority requirements to engage with local government officials to regularly review and adopt practices to improve energy and water use efficiency.

KY
Kentucky 2026 Regular Session
Kentucky House Bill HB791
Introduced
3/2/26
Refer
3/2/26
Refer
3/9/26
Create a new section of KRS 157.200 to 157.290 to define terms; require a school district to install and maintain a video and audio surveillance system in every self-contained special education classroom; require a public school to notify a parent of each child in the classroom of the system and the parent's rights within 5 days; permit parents of recorded students access to system footage; require reasonable redaction and segregation to protect student privacy; designate a retention schedule for system footage; require school districts to notify the parents of each student present for an injury in a self-contained special education classroom; amend KRS 157.200 to define "parent" and amend the definition of "special education."
